On the Origin of Solar Oscillations [PDF]

open access: yesThe Astrophysical Journal, 1998
We have made high resolution observations of the Sun in which we identify individual sunquakes and see power from these seismic events being pumped into the resonant modes of vibration of the Sun. A typical event lasts about five minutes. We report the physical properties of the events and relate them to theories of the excitation of solar oscillations.

Observing Solar-like Oscillations [PDF]

open access: yesAIP Conference Proceedings, 1997
We review techniques for measuring stellar oscillations in solar-type stars. Despite great efforts, no unambiguous detections have been made. A new method, based on monitoring the equivalent widths of strong lines, shows promise but is yet to be confirmed.
